The phrase "pill mill" has invaded the typical medical lexicon as a symbol of the Florida pain clinics in the early 2000s where prescriptions for high strength opiates were given out thoughtlessly in exchange for cash. With a couple of extremely restricted exceptions, that does not exist anymore. DEA enforcement and very high sentences for drug dealing doctors have all however shut down what we visualize when we hear the words "tablet mill." It has been replaced by a string of prosecutions versus doctors who are Find out more practicing in an antiquated or negligent way and are easily fooled by the contemporary drug dealers-- patient recruiters.
Studies of doctors who show reckless recommending habits yield comparable results. As an attorney dealing with the front lines of the "opioid epidemic," the problem is clear. Finding a physician who deliberately plans to criminally traffic in narcotics is a rare event, but need to be Drug and Alcohol Treatment Center punished accordingly. However, the bulk of doctors contributing to the opioid epidemic are overworked, under-trained physicians who might take advantage of increased education and training.
Federal prosecutors have just recently received increased funding to acquire more hammers-- a great deal of hammers. In March 2018, Congress licensed $27 billion in moneying to fight the opioid epidemic. The largest line item in the 2018 budget was $15.6 billion in police funding. It is frustrating to see that practically none of this additional financing will be invested in solving the genuine problem, which is doctor education (what is a pain management clinic nhs).
Instead, regulators have concentrated on severe policies and statutes created to limit prescribing practices. Instead of making use of alternative enforcement systems, regulators have actually mostly used two techniques to fight incorrect prescribing: licensure revocation and prosecution. Re-education is not on the menu. Fueled by the 2016 CDC standards, almost every state has actually issued opioid prescribing guidelines, and some have actually taken the drastic step of instituting prescribing limitations.

A pain management specialist is a physician with special training in examination, medical diagnosis, and treatment of all different types of discomfort. Discomfort is really a wide spectrum of conditions consisting of acute discomfort, chronic pain and cancer discomfort and sometimes a combination of these. Discomfort can also emerge for many different reasons such as surgical treatment, injury, nerve damage, and metabolic issues such as diabetes.
As the field of medicine discovers more about the intricacies of discomfort, it has actually ended up being more crucial to have physicians with specialized knowledge and abilities to treat these conditions. An extensive understanding of the physiology of pain, the capability to assess clients with complex pain issues, understanding of specialized tests for diagnosing agonizing conditions, suitable prescribing of medications to varying discomfort problems, and skills to carry out treatments (such as nerve blocks, spinal injections and other interventional methods) are all part of what a pain management professional uses to treat pain.
